商品消费(挂单)
请求地址(POST)
字段 |
说明 |
InterfaceKey |
接口密钥 |
Signature |
字符串=(InterfaceKey+SignToken+TimeStamp+data),再将字符串中的字符按照升序排列,最终签名 = MD5(字符串),格式:32位MD5大写加密 |
TimeStamp |
发起请求的时间戳,查看标准TimeStamp |
请求说明
data={"CardIDorMobile":"666666","PassWord":"123456","IsPass":"1","VolumeMoney":"10","TotalPoint":"10","TotalMoney":"100","DiscountMoney":"90","PayMoney":"90","PayCash":"0","PayUnion":"0","PayPoint":"0","PayOther":"0","PayType":"0","OrderDetail":"","FlowNo":"","Remark":"","Volumeids":"1031264415400","ActivityID":"1031264415400","IsResting":"1","ShopID":"1031264415400","onLineUserKey":"854764B0FB6FBE6C60B7BCD7F3FD0F5F3CDE7EE0326E957C","MasterAccount":"admin","CompCode":"lucksoft"}
字段 |
是否必须 |
说明 |
CardIDorMobile |
是 |
会员卡号或者手机号 |
PassWord |
否 |
会员密码 |
IsPass |
否 |
是否验证会员密码,0-不验证,1-验证,默认为0 |
VolumeMoney |
是 |
优惠活动赠送金额或积分 |
TotalPoint |
是 |
获得积分 |
TotalMoney |
是 |
交易金额 |
DiscountMoney |
是 |
实际支付金额 |
PayMoney |
是 |
余额支付金额 |
PayCash |
是 |
现金支付金额 |
PayUnion |
是 |
银行卡等其他第三方支付支付 |
PayPoint |
是 |
积分支付数量 |
PayOther |
是 |
第三方支付金额 |
PayType |
是 |
支付方式 ,0:余额, 1:现金, 2:刷卡, 3:联合, 4:积分, 001:支付宝,002:微信,003:百度 |
FlowNo |
否 |
流水号,第三方支付时必填 |
Remark |
否 |
备注 |
Volumeids |
否 |
优惠券ID |
ActivityID |
否 |
优惠活动ID |
IsResting |
否 |
是否挂单,0-挂单、1-正常消费,默认为1 |
ShopID |
是 |
店铺ID |
onLineUserKey |
是 |
当前用户信息 |
MasterAccount |
是 |
操纵员帐号,例admin |
CompCode |
是 |
企业代码 |
返回说明
成功时返回:
{"status":1,"msg":"00","total":0,"obj":null,"rows":{"BillCode":"XF2017082900002","MemID":"13157067233951753","CardID":"0000","CardName":"散客","Money":0.0,"Point":0.0,"TotalNumber":2.0,"TotalMoney":56.00,"DiscountMoney":56.00,"TotalPoint":0.00,"PayMoney":0.0,"PayCash":56.00,"PayUnion":0.0,"PayPoint":0.0,"PayPointNum":0.0,"Profit":53.0,"CreateTime":"2017-08-29 17:18:13","Remark":null,"MasterID":"13157067233951751","MasterName":"系统管理员","ShopID":"13157067233181696","ShopName":"总店11","CompID":1000,"ShopTitle":"","Contact":"","Footer":"","IsResting":1,"ZFBPay":0.0,"WXPay":0.0},"rowData":null}
字段 |
说明 |
BillCode |
订单号 |
Money |
会员余额 |
Point |
会员积分 |
TotalNumber |
消费产品总数 |
TotalMoney |
消费原价 |
DiscountMoney |
折后金额 |
TotalPoint |
消费获得积分总量 |
Profit |
整单利润 |
ZFBPay |
支付宝支付 |
WXPay |
微信支付 |
ShopTitle |
小票标题 |
Contact |
联系电话 |
Footer |
小票脚注 |
IsResting |
是否挂单 |
失败时返回:
{"status":0,"message":"99"}
字段 |
是否必须 |
说明 |
status |
是 |
状态(1,成功;其它,失败) |
message |
是 |
错误码(00,成功;其它,失败) |